Ton Kiang in the Richmond District is very good. Expect to wait at least 30 minutes on Saturday and Sunday.

Harbor Village, and Yank Sing which are located downtown are also very good. Yank Sing has some non-traditional style Dim Sum which may not appeal to some, but I like it because it's a little different.
